[LLVMdev] Pass Scheduling Information without using opt
...ePass {
bool runOnModule(mod) {
for some Functions f in mod {
(do some stuff)
ExistingModuleProvider mp(mod);
FunctionPassManager* fpm =
new FunctionPassManager(&mp);
fpm->add(createLowerSwitchesPass());
fpm->add(createBreakCriticalEdgesPass());
fpm->add(createLoopSimplifyPass());
fpm2->run(*f);
mp.releaseModule();
(do more stuff)
}
}
}
Now what I want to have is some runtime-output of the pass manager that
tells me what passes were run in what order, give me timing information
if possible etc.
